Ordered the Tonkotsu Ramen
Service was good, available in Portuguese and English. After ordering, my bowl arrived pretty quickly which was a nice surprise.
The noodles were slippery and not too chewy, which I liked, though they didn't have any strong flavor to them.
To me, the broth smelled and tasted slightly of fish, with a slight lemon flavor. Wasn't too salty or oily, a pretty light soup.
The chashu (pork) didn't evoque any strong flavor, but I liked it. You can discern a buttery flavor to it, which is a nice addition.
I believe that the egg was marinated in soy for too long: a very salty and overwhelming soy taste. Be sure to drink some of the broth at the same time to counterbalance it.
The restaurant itself has a chill ambience, with yellow lights and soothing music. It was a good experience going in by myself.
Compared to the ramen bowls I've had in Paris, I think that the price for the bowl was perfectly fair, more or less on par with what I'd expect for a ramen of this quality.
